About the session

This presentation deals with an on-line fault detection and isolation method for three-phase AC drives. The method is based on the detection of the stator current positive- and negative-sequence fundamental components expressed in the stationary αβ reference frame. These components allow calculating two fault indices used for the detection and isolation of an open-phase fault and a sensor fault, i.e. a disconnected sensor. The decision criterion is based on the CUSUM algorithm. The method includes a phase locked-loop performing the frequency adaptation needed to achieve fault detection on a wide speed range and even during speed transient. An experimental validation of the proposed method showing its effectiveness is carried out.
